do they take live bait or lures ?
#Post#: 19028--------------------------------------------------
Re: A wee catch in the foyle.
By: 90Najwa Date: November 13, 2013, 1:00 pm
---------------------------------------------------------
Dead is the preferred method! I used a full mackerel from from
the bottom. Large baits beats the dog fish etc.
